Sourcing guidance for Small Promotional Toys

What safety standards and compliance certifications are mandatory for small promotional toys?

Safety is the most critical factor in toy procurement. You must ensure products comply with ASTM F963 (USA) or EN71 (Europe), which cover mechanical, physical, and flammability properties. For the US market, CPSIA certification is mandatory to ensure lead and phthalate levels are within legal limits. Always request a Children's Product Certificate (CPC) from the supplier before finalizing the order.

How can I ensure the quality of materials used in low-cost promotional toys?

Promotional toys are often high-volume and low-cost, but material integrity cannot be compromised. Prioritize non-toxic, BPA-free ABS or PP plastics. For silicone items, ensure they are food-grade. Request a pre-production sample to check for sharp edges, small parts that could be choking hazards, and the durability of the paint or printing to ensure it doesn't peel easily.

What are the key considerations for branding and customization on small toys?

Since these are promotional items, logo durability is key. Discuss printing methods like pad printing for curved surfaces or silk-screen printing for flat areas. Ensure the supplier uses eco-friendly, non-toxic inks. Provide your artwork in AI or PDF vector formats to ensure high-resolution results, and confirm the Pantone color codes to maintain brand consistency.

How do I evaluate the economic feasibility of high-volume toy procurement?

To maximize ROI, look for suppliers on Made-in-China.com that offer tiered pricing structures. For small promotional toys, unit prices should drop significantly at volumes of 5,000 to 10,000 units. Factor in the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O), including custom packaging, labeling, and shipping, as these can sometimes exceed the cost of the toy itself.

Cross-Border Purchasing Risks and Strategies for Promotional Toys

How can I mitigate the risk of intellectual property (IP) infringement?

Avoid toys that closely resemble patented characters or branded designs (e.g., Disney or Marvel) unless the supplier provides a valid licensing agreement. Importing counterfeit goods can lead to customs seizure and heavy fines. Stick to generic designs or create unique custom molds to ensure your brand is protected.

What is the best strategy for negotiating with toy suppliers on Made-in-China.com?

Focus on long-term partnership potential rather than just the lowest price. Negotiate for lower MOQs on trial orders or ask for free mold customization if the order volume exceeds a certain threshold. Always clarify the Incoterms (e.g., FOB or DDP) early in the negotiation to avoid hidden logistics costs.

How should I handle shipping and logistics for lightweight but high-volume toy orders?

Small toys are often 'light cargo' where volumetric weight applies. To save costs, request vacuum packaging or bulk packing to reduce carton size. For urgent promotions, use Air Freight, but for maximum cost-efficiency, Sea Freight (LCL or FCL) is recommended. Ensure the supplier provides a detailed packing list to prevent delays during customs clearance.

What transaction security measures should be taken during the payment process?

Always use secure payment channels and consider using the escrow services provided by professional platforms like Made-in-China.com. Never transfer full payment upfront; a standard 30% deposit and 70% balance after inspection but before shipment is the industry norm. Conduct a third-party factory audit if the order value is substantial.
